Misconception: Dental Surgery Is Just for Emergencies



Unlike common belief, oral surgery isn't limited to emergency circumstances.

While it's true that oral surgery can be required in cases of extreme trauma or unexpected pain, it's also frequently used for intended procedures that enhance the overall health and feature of your mouth.

For instance, if you have misaligned jaws or teeth that don't fit properly, oral surgery can remedy these problems and stop future troubles.

Furthermore, oral surgery can be carried out to get rid of influenced wisdom teeth, treat gum tissue disease, or place dental implants.

By resolving these concerns before they end up being emergencies, oral surgery can assist keep your dental wellness and prevent more significant complications down the line.

Misconception: Recuperation From Oral Surgery Takes a Long Period Of Time



If you have actually undergone oral surgery, you might be shocked to find out that the myth regarding recovery taking a long time isn't necessarily real. While it holds true that some oral surgeries might call for a longer healing duration, such as intricate procedures like jaw adjustment or multiple extractions, many regular dental surgeries have a reasonably fast recuperation time.

For example, treatments such as wisdom tooth extraction or oral implant positioning typically have a much shorter recuperation time, typically varying from a couple of days to a couple of weeks. Elements such as your general health and wellness, the complexity of the surgical procedure, and exactly how well you follow post-operative instructions can likewise influence the length of your recovery.

It is essential to seek advice from your dental specialist to get a precise quote of your specific recovery time.
